Baby John Box Office Collection (Day-wise Net Earnings in India)

Varun Dhawan and Keerthy Suresh’s latest release “Baby John” had a decent start at the Indian box office, according to early trends. Despite the Christmas holiday, the film struggled to make a significant impact due to a three-way clash with Pushpa 2 and Mufasa. Without this stiff competition at the ticket counters, the film might have performed much better on its opening day. With an average opening, the movie’s box office fate now hinges on its weekday performance to determine whether it becomes a profitable venture for the producers.

Baby John Box Office Collection

Directed by Kalees, “Baby John” is a remake of Atlee’s 2016 Tamil hit “Theri.” The film marks Keerthy Suresh’s Hindi cinema debut and features a strong supporting cast including Wamiqa Gabbi, Zara Zyanna, and Jackie Shroff. It is produced by Jio Studios, Cine1 Studios, Vipin Agnihotri Films, and A for Apple Studios.

With the weekend ahead and the New Year holiday on January 1st, the film still has an opportunity to improve its box office collection, especially if public reviews turn out to be positive. However, based on the current trend, the movie’s lifetime collection is expected to settle in the range of ₹50 – 60 crore.

The Indian box office collection of “Baby John” is as follows:

DayNet Collection (in ₹ )
Day 1First Wednesday11.25 Cr
Day 2First Thursday5.13 Cr
Day 3First Friday3.75 Cr
Day 4First Saturday4.25 Cr
Day 5First Sunday4.75 Cr
Day 6First Monday1.85 Cr
Day 7First Tuesday2.15 Cr
Day 8 First Wednesday2.85 Cr
Day 9First Thursday1.05 Cr
Week 137.03 Cr
Day 10Second Friday0.55 Cr
Day 11Second Saturday0.75 Cr
Day 12Second Sunday0.85 Cr
Day 13Second Monday0.25 Cr
Day 14Second Tuesday0.22 Cr
Day 15Second Wednesday0.20 Cr
Day 16Second Thursday0.20 Cr
Week 23.02 Cr
Total Collection40.05 Cr
